yeah in the show circles they would probably deduct her a couple points for the white marking (or the show people would stain them with tea) but these are field trial goldens going back 4 and 5 generations and we dont care about white splashes on head chest or toes. My all time best field golden had a white blaze on his head but it never stopped him from winning a trial. Think the Brits are tough about white markings on a golden but the Americans tolerate it without penalty. As long as they retrieve it is all good.
